[Android] Please fix JAVA_HOME error

gyeol·2025년 4월 24일
post-thumbnail

안드로이드 스튜디오에서 프로젝트를 생성하고 gradle 파일을 로드하는데 다음과 같이 오류가 났다.

이 오류는 gradle이 사용할 JVM 설정이 잘못되었거나 JAVA_HOME 변수가 잘못 지정됐다는 뜻이다.

  • 필자는 Mac을 사용중이다.

1. 터미널열고 JDK 경로 확인

/usr/libexec/java_home

/Library/Java/JavaVirtualMachines/jdk-22.0.2.jdk/Contents/Home 그럼 다음과 같이 출력이 되는데 이 경로를 JAVA_HOME으로 설정해주면 된다..
이때 만약 JDK경로가 안나온다면 따로 설치가 필요하다.

2. JAVA_HOME 변수 설정

  • 터미널에 입력
echo 'export JAVA_HOME=$(/usr/libexec/java_home)' >> ~/.zshrc
  • 변경사항 적용
source ~/.zshrc
  • 확인
echo $JAVA_HOME

3. 재시작

이 설정을 적용한 후에 안드로이드 스튜디오를 재시작해주면 정상대로 작동함을 확인할 수 있다.

만약!! 이 방법대로도 안된다면 Preferences > Build, Execution, Deployment > Build Tools > Gradle에서 수동으로 경로를 지정해줘야 한다.

profile
공부 기록 공간 '◡'

0개의 댓글